Course structure

• Introduction to Mechanical Engineering Principles
• Advanced Thermodynamics and Heat Transfer
• Computational Fluid Dynamics Techniques
• Robotics and Automation Applications
• Finite Element Analysis for Structural Design
• Sustainable Energy Systems and Green Technologies
• Advanced Materials and Manufacturing Processes
• Project Management for Mechanical Engineers
• Industry 4.0 and Smart Manufacturing
• Professional Development and Career Strategies in Mechanical Engineering

Career path

AI Jobs in the UK: High demand for professionals skilled in artificial intelligence, with an average data scientist salary of £60,000–£90,000 annually.

Mechanical Design Engineer: Focus on designing mechanical systems, with salaries ranging from £35,000–£55,000.

Automation Engineer: Expertise in robotics and automation systems, earning £40,000–£65,000 annually.

Data Scientist: Growing demand for data analysis and machine learning skills, with salaries averaging £50,000–£80,000.

Renewable Energy Specialist: Emerging field with a focus on sustainable energy solutions, offering salaries of £45,000–£70,000.
